## Runbook: Graphspindle restart

Graphspindle renders dependency graphs from the Ledgewood package index. If renders stall, check the indexer heartbeat first — nine times out of ten the index feed is behind, not the renderer. Restart order matters: indexer, then resolver, then the render workers. Never restart workers alone; they'll serve stale graphs for hours. After restart, confirm GRAPH_CACHE_TTL is 600 and MAX_GRAPH_NODES is 20000 in the env file. Finally, append the index-feed read secret on the next line.

sealed setting: LEDGER_TOKEN20=5df86e850038e4e47fac

# Pricing — Vellora Home Line (Managers Only)

Quick update for sales leads: we're adjusting Vellora Home pricing ahead of the autumn push. The Compact range drops roughly 8% to squeeze out the budget competitors, while the Premier range holds steady but gains a bundled warranty. Discount authority stays capped at 10% without director approval — no exceptions this time. One more thing you need to know is noted just below.

board note of hawef-yajog: The finance team signed off on a budget of $379.0 million for Project Eliox.

# Build Provenance: Incremental Rebuilds on Mosswire

Quick primer: Mosswire only rebuilds pages whose content hash changed, so "why didn't my page update?" usually means the source hash matched. Every incremental run writes a provenance record — which inputs, which template version, which cache entries it reused. If output looks stale, don't nuke the cache first; check the provenance log. Each record is keyed by the token that appears below.

build token for fafof-tageg: htk21_f30a3062ec5a0972b3bbf

Ticket QD-318: Config drift on the Hopperline queue-depth autoscaler

During Tuesday's review we found that the autoscaler in the Brackwater cluster no longer matches the committed baseline. Scale-up thresholds were hand-edited during the March incident and never reverted, so the service now reacts roughly twice as aggressively as staging. Before we decide whether to codify or revert, please compare against what the node is actually running, reproduced here.

service settings:
[istael]
team = gilath
access_code = ac_468cdf
owner = casdor.gilox
host = istael.kelviforge.internal
port = 5432
peer = quenwyn.braskworks.corp
salt = 6678df32
pin = 7400